UGC NET Admit Card 2020 โ€“ National Testing Agency is going to release the (UGC-NET) June 2020 Admit Card for University Grants Commission National Eligibility Test on its official portal (www.ugcnet.nta.nic.in). UGC has scheduled the National Testing Agency (NET) June 2020 examination as two batches, the first batch from 16 to 18 September 2020, and the second batch from 21 to 25 September 2020. Candidates who are registered online can download the admit card for the UGC NET June 2020 examination before the examination on its official website. Admit card to be issued for the successful submission of application on or before the due date. NTA will release all recruitment admit card only on the online mode and there will be no provision to get in offline mode. For that NTA will issue the login credentials for all registered candidates while registering the application. Further details about the NTA UGC admit card is explained below.

NET UGC Admit Card โ€“ Examination Centres:

  • Candidates can find out the list of centers (Cities) where UGC NET to be conducted in Annexure-I.
  • The candidates were able to select any four cities for their examination of UGC-NET while registering the Online Application Form.
  • Allotted the Centre of examination to the candidates will be the choice opted on their Application Form.
  • In some cases, different city of a nearby area may be allotted.

NTA UGC NET Answer Key 2020:

  • The NTA will issue the Answer Key of the examination held on its official website www.ugcnet.nta.nic.in
  • Also allows the candidates to challenge the Answer Key before or after the examination.
  • Candidates can challenge the answer key with the login credentials printed on the UGC NET Exam Admit card.
  • The Answer Keys will be released after two to three days from the examination.
  • The Candidates have to pay Rs.1000/- to make a challenge online against the Answer Key.

Release of Recorded Responses 2020:

  • The NTA will release the candidateโ€™s recorded responses with respective Questions on its official website (www.ugcnet.nta.nic.in) before the result declaration.
  • The recorded responses of the particular candidates will be available for the candidateโ€™s access within two to three days.

Re-Evaluation/Re-Checking of UGC NET 2020:

  • There is no provision to get re-evaluation/re-checking of the result.
  • The result declared by the NTA will be finalized score.
